Crafting Impactful Discount Frameworks
A well-designed discount program requires careful consideration of three core components: relevance, accessibility, and sustainability. These pillars determine whether the initiative will foster enduring engagement or remain a superficial gesture.
Data-Driven Decision Making
Research indicates that 68% of alumni would consider increasing their involvement if presented with meaningful incentives (Alumni Advantage Survey, 2023). However, only 34% feel current programs adequately address their evolving needs.
This disparity highlights the opportunity to refine offerings based on real-time feedback loops. Regular surveys combined with analytics tracking usage patterns provide invaluable insight into optimizing perk portfolios over time.
Fostering Professional Development Opportunities
In the competitive job market, continuous learning remains vital. Discount programs can include access to online courses, certification programs, and executive education modules tailored to various industries.
For example, partnerships with Coursera or LinkedIn Learning allow alumni to develop new skills at reduced rates. Similarly, discounted memberships to professional associations help maintain currency in rapidly changing fields.
- Mentorship Integration: Pair discounts with mentorship platforms connecting experienced alumni with emerging professionals in similar sectors.
- Industry-Specific Focus: Offer targeted learning paths for STEM professionals, business leaders, healthcare workers, and creative practitioners.

Monitoring Success Metrics
Effective evaluation requires defining key performance indicators upfront. Track metrics like participation rates, revenue generation, and retention improvements resulting from implemented programs.
Analyzing redemption frequency alongside demographic data reveals which offerings resonate most strongly within distinct alumni segments. Adjustments can then be made proactively.
Longitudinal Studies
Comparative analyses between cohorts exposed to enhanced versus basic discount frameworks demonstrate actual impact over time frames spanning five years or more.
Cross-referencing survey responses with behavioral changes provides deeper understanding than mere numerical outputs alone ever could.
